Playing Jorgenfist on Legendary, I had had Merisiel use her Emerald Codex fairly early on- 2 consecration and 1 mass heal. Later, as it became obvious that I was going to lose soon, I used a consecration and gained a few more rounds. Kyra is up next, and I noticed that down in the bottom-right where you would normally see the extra "deck" afforded only Merisiel by the codex, was a smaller, face-up consecration.

 

"Huh", I said, "I wonder..." as I attempted to drag the consecration into my hand. It worked! I also dragged the mass heal. I ended up also using the second consecration, but was forced to discard my entire hand due to an encounter, mass heal included. As per the wildcard rule of the scenario, I was prompted to bury a card.

 

Now, I'm not sure if burying mass heal is the reason I got to keep it, or if I would have kept it had I buried another card instead, but when I won a few turns later I was delighted to find that I was now the proud owner of a shiny new mass heal.

 

I do feel slightly silly for reporting such a fortuitous bug, but I assume the devs most certainly did not intend for the codex to function in such a manner; thus, I bring it to your attention.

 

tl;dr - sometimes you can drag spells from the codex to your hand, and you get to keep em after!
